Window Magic banks on real estate and construction

Window Magic’s strategy in current economic scenario is to expand its business in the verticals of real estate and construction industry by supplying uPVC doors and windows.

What is your strategy to expand business for the existing product range?
Real estate and construction are considered an asset by people irrespective of their income. With rising economy, growing urbanisation and increasing individual income; the demand for commercial and residential real estate has increased. Union Budget 2019 focuses on the growth and requirement of the spaces for education, health, logistics and commerce sector. Window Magic’s strategy in current economic scenario is to expand its business in the verticals of Real Estate and Construction industry by supplying uPVC doors and Windows to schools and hospitals along with residential and commercial premises.

What are the trending designs and materials in the Doors & Windows?
Over the past few years, utility and people’s expectations from doors and windows have changed. The demand for designer windows has increased in the market. Nowadays, Architects and civil engineers have also started experimenting with doors and windows in terms of design and structure by using uPVC products.

uPVC products are not only pocket-friendly but environment-friendly as well and also offer multiple functional benefits. They are also available in various designs like Arch windows, Sliding doors and Insect screen etc. uPVC doors and windows are also available in various colours like black and grey to name a few.

What is your expectation from the industry bodies and policy makers to capitalise the present market?
We expect industry bodies and policy makers to promote eco-friendly doors and windows and facilitate standardisation of size and symmetry. Since uPVC products are manufactured to be 100 per cent recyclable, their promotion and standardisation will make a significant difference to our environment and minimise wastage and energy consumption. This will not only benefit the business but also our ecosystem.

What is your company’s outlook for 2022?
Looking into the future, Window Magic hopes to become the most preferred uPVC manufacturer brand in the fenestration market with its range of products with noise resistant, fire resistant and eco-friendly quality. Also by 2022, the company looks forward to extend itself into different verticals and expand their presence nationally and internationally as well.

Manish Bansal, Director, Window Magic India
